Output 64d27446979eb5314b81265c676bbae47b18c68df5af56964fe1e5d746d9b997:1

value
6314686
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8827095dce08e7c5fff65f6d2f47c1d132afa13 OP_EQUALVERIFY OP_CHECKSIG
address
1NCQ2cxS23cfc1AhubeZaGmWNtTxtnAQry
transaction
64d27446979eb5314b81265c676bbae47b18c68df5af56964fe1e5d746d9b997
spent
true